Three finalists will be named in late November

The Davey O'Brien Foundation announced the 16 semifinalists for the 2010 Davey O'Brien National Quarterback AwardFORT WORTH, TX -- ® (The O'Brien) Monday.

Narrowed down from all 120 quarterbacks from NCAA Division I Football Bowl Subdivision (FBS) schools, semifinalists were selected by The O'Brien National Selection Committee, with the Fan Vote accounting for five percent of the total vote.

The committee was asked to consider the following criteria: quarterback skills, academics, character, leadership and sportsmanship.  

The list highlights seven juniors, five sophomores, three seniors and one freshman. The Big Ten and Big 12 lead all conferences with four candidates. The Pac-10 is represented by three players.

Matt Barkley (So., USC), Kellen Moore (Jr., Boise State) and Ricky Stanzi (Sr., Iowa) are the only returning semifinalists.

2010 Davey O'Brien Semifinalists

Matt Barkley              SO         USC                        Pac-10

Kirk Cousins              JR          Michigan State          Big Ten

Andy Dalton               SR         TCU                         MWC

Blaine Gabbert            JR         Missouri                    Big 12

Robert Griffin III         SO        Baylor                       Big 12

Landry Jones              SO        Oklahoma                  Big 12

Colin Kaepernick        SR        Nevada                      WAC

Andrew Luck              JR         Stanford                    Pac-10

Ryan Mallett                JR         Arkansas                   SEC

Taylor Martinez           FR        Nebraska                   Big 12

Kellen Moore              JR         Boise State                WAC

Cam Newton               JR         Auburn                      SEC

Terrelle Pryor              JR         Ohio State                 Big Ten

Denard Robinson         SO        Michigan                   Big Ten

Ricky Stanzi                 SR        Iowa                         Big Ten

Darron Thomas            SO       Oregon                      Pac-10

 

Fans may now help determine which three quarterbacks will advance as finalists by voting as often as once daily at www.VoteOBrien.org. Fan voting will close at noon (CT) on Nov. 21.

The Foundation and the Selection Committee will announce three finalists on Monday, Nov. 22. The 2010 winner will be announced on The Home Depot ESPNU College Football Awards Show on Thursday, Dec. 9 and will be honored at the 34th Annual O'Brien Awards Dinner on Feb. 21, 2011 at The Fort Worth Club in Fort Worth, Texas.

About the Davey O'Brien National Quarterback Award®

The Davey O'Brien National Quarterback Award® (The O'Brien) is presented annually to the nation's best college quarterback and is the oldest and most prestigious national quarterback award. The O'Brien honors candidates who exemplify Davey O'Brien's enduring character while exhibiting teamwork, sportsmanship and leadership in both academics and athletics. The O'Brien is overseen by the Davey O'Brien Foundation, which is headquartered in Fort Worth, Texas, and has given away more than $800,000 in scholarships and university grants to help high school and college athletes transform leadership on the field into leadership in life. National College Football Awards Association

The O'Brien is a member of the National College Football Awards Association (NCFAA). The NCFAA was founded in 1997 as a coalition of the major collegiate football awards to protect, preserve and enhance the integrity, influence and prestige of the game's predominant awards. The NCFAA encourages professionalism and the highest standards for the administration of its member awards and the selection of their candidates and recipients.
